Before the incident
Employee was working on a ladder performing maintanence duties employee was changing a light bulb under the carport.
What happened
The employee lost his footing on the ladder and used his knee to keep him from falling back and onto the pavement. When he did this he heard a pop in his knee
Injury or illness
Employee sustained a left medial femoral condylar subchondral insufficiency fracture of the left knee
